Pinaraf a écrit 3674 commentaires

  • [^] # Re: Utilité de mozilla ?

    Posté par  . En réponse à la dépêche SeaMonkey : C'est parti !. Évalué à 2.

    Ouais mais windows a un environnement ?
    Windows a un système de portefeuille de mots de passe ? Windows a un look'n'feel commun pour toutes les applications ? (même pour les applications fournies avec windows, c'est faux : regarde windows media player et l'explorateur)
  • # Mandriva, un train de retard !

    Posté par  . En réponse au journal Mandriva fait parler GNU/Linux. Évalué à 10.

    Ces évolutions sont bien sûr disponibles pour les autres distributions (ou vont l'être).
    Ou le sont déjà depuis la sortie de kubuntu 5.04, suse 9.3 ou encore fedora core 4...
    Chez mandriva c'est pour les utiliateurs de cooker ou les membres du club uniquement alors que chez les autres distribs intégrant KDE 3.4 c'est pour tout le monde généralement
  • [^] # Re: Bonne idée

    Posté par  . En réponse au message Analyse de compatibilité linux. Évalué à 2.

    Le problème c'est que les bases existantes ne sont pas forcément des plus fiables ni des plus complètes.
    Il faudrait utiliser le maximum de bases existantes comme celle d'ubuntu.
    En gros, on pourrait créer notre base de donnée et y importer les informations de la base d'ubuntu (mais combien d'utilisateurs d'ubuntu utilisent la fonctionnalité pour signaler la compatibilité de leur matériel ?), et importer aussi les informations de la base de linuxcompatible (mais sa qualité est ... moyenne)

    En fait, aucune base existante ne me paraît satisfaisante :/
  • [^] # Re: Bonne idée

    Posté par  . En réponse au message Analyse de compatibilité linux. Évalué à 2.

    Ça peut être difficile, mais c'est tout à fait faisable !
    Personnellement, je ne vois aucun problème lourd à la réalisation, dans un langage portable, d'un tel outil.
    Il faudrait bien sûr s'arranger pour que l'outil tourne sur windows et linux.
    Je pense que le réaliser en python serait pas mal (c'est 100% libre, portable, suffisamment de librairies fournies de base pour avoir toutes les fonctionnalités requises...). Puis bon, je suis un fan de python :)
    Il faudrait avoir un site web assez complet avec un système pour ajouter le matériel, avec suffisamment de détails pour bien comprendre ce qui est nécessaire pour faire tourner le matériel. Ce n'est pas parce qu'une carte wifi marche du premier coup sur mandrake 10.0 qu'elle marchera du premier coup sur ubuntu 5.04 (mais sur la 5.10 elle marchera tout de suite : le driver est inclus :)). Lors de l'ajout de matériel, il faudrait préciser la ligne donnée par lspci (ou un autre outil) concernant ce matériel...

    Le "seul" problème que je vois directement c'est la portabilité sous windows : existe-t-il un lspci, avec des résultats comparables à ceux sous linux ?

    Si des gens sont prêts à me suivre dans la réalisation d'un tel outil, qu'ils me suivent ! #compatux @ irc.freenode.net
    Je ne fais rien tant que je suis pas sûr de recevoir de l'aide (windows ... je n'ai plus ça chez moi depuis plus d'un an) pour la réalisation du projet.
  • # Utilité de mozilla ?

    Posté par  . En réponse à la dépêche SeaMonkey : C'est parti !. Évalué à 7.

    Je me pose de plus en plus souvent la question de l'utilité sous linux et MacOS d'une suite mozilla complète, de même que de l'utilité de firefox/thunderbird !
    En effet, sur Linux comme sur MacOS, les applications d'un environnement de bureau (le bureau standard de mac, KDE ou GNOME sous linux) sont extrêmement bien intégrées au reste de l'environnement, pas une ne dépareille, elles communiquent entre elles quand c'est utile... Cette communication est très importante dans le cas d'applications liées à internet : communication entre le lecteur de mail et le programme de chat par exemple.
    Une application comme firefox ou pire seamonkey est un vrai martien en terme d'intégration dans un vrai environnement (KDE, GNOME, MacOS), et encore plus quand son look est différent de celui des autres applis (environnement KDE (gtk-qt est incapable de réaliser tout le nécessaire, par exemple pour les écrans de configuration) ou MacOS (?))
    Tous les environnements de bureau fournissent leur navigateur web (Konqueror, Epiphany, Safari). Ces navigateurs sont intégrés à l'environnement et l'exploitent (stockage des mots de passes pour Konqueror par exemple).
    Mais comment un logiciel "générique" comme opera ou firefox ou seamonkey peut exploiter ces technologies à 100% ? Cela me semble impossible, particulièrement quand on considère le fait que tout ne soit pas dans le même langage de programmation.
    Firefox ne pourra jamais être une vraie application KDE ni une application GNOME totalement intégrée. Le port d'une plateforme à une autre est source de problèmes pour l'intégration !
    L'avenir appartient plutôt à des applications comme Konqueror, Epiphany, Safari... qui elles sont intégrées à l'environnement !

    Par contre, sous windows ou n'importe quel autre système sans environnement de bureau (WindowMaker, Fluxbox...) firefox, seamonkey... sont très utiles, je suis d'accord.
  • [^] # Re: Et fnux ?

    Posté par  . En réponse au journal Nouvelle équipe pour le projet Octoz. Évalué à 3.

    Non c'est pas les paquets eux mêmes.
    En fait la base de données des paquets en XML était très pratique, mais DOM est coûteux : au moins 2 fois la taille du document en mémoire vive, au niveau CPU c'est pas mal non plus...
    Par contre, en sqlite elle est bien plus puissante. De plus faire des requêtes particulières sur la base de données est très simple. Mais les paquets restent en XML

    N'hésitez pas à passer sur #fnux @ irc.freenode.net pour plus d'informations
  • # Est-ce à nous de le dire ?

    Posté par  . En réponse au journal Conception d'une API interface utilisateur. Évalué à 7.

    Je pense qu'il est inutile de nous demander notre avis.
    Je trouve en effet qu'un toolkit doit tirer profit des capacités du langage de programmation dans lequel il est conçu, et donc proposer une API qui y soit adaptée.
    Prenons par exemple Qt : je le trouve parfaitement adapté au C++, mais par contre ses bindings python (pyqt) ne sont pas adaptés au langage python : le système de connexion signal/slot n'est pas, et de loin, le plus adapté au langage python dans l'état actuel des choses. Pourquoi faire un QObject.connect (source, signal, cible, slot) alors qu'on pourrait en python faire un cible.slot.append(source.signal) ou un truc comme ça ?

    Bref, je ne pense pas que linuxfr soit le meilleur endroit pour trouver l'API de ton toolkit : il y a trop peu de personnes connaissant le Lisaac pour aider à faire une API adaptée...
  • [^] # Re: exact

    Posté par  . En réponse au journal Fedora Core 4 : Installation minimale ?? 900 Mo…. Évalué à 3.

    Je crois que j'ai compris !
    Base en fait c'est le composant base de données d'OOo, c'est pour ça qu'il faut tellement de choses en plus !

    Ok, je sors (en plus il drache, c'est nickel)
  • [^] # Re: Lancer tout le temps ssh ?

    Posté par  . En réponse au journal Mais quels sont ces polonais qui ssh sur vos têtes ?. Évalué à 4.

    J'ai simplement suggéré le fait qu'un ssh lancé 24h/24 ne soit pas forcément utile. Si il reste en France il pourrait par exemple ne le lancer que pendant les heures "normales" (exit les périodes de dodo), et de plus les planificateurs de tâches permettent de lancer ssh quand c'est nécessaire, en planifiant à l'avance donc.
    Mais c'est vrai ça ne supprimera pas les attaques.
  • # Lancer tout le temps ssh ?

    Posté par  . En réponse au journal Mais quels sont ces polonais qui ssh sur vos têtes ?. Évalué à -7.

    Pourquoi laisses-tu continuellement ton sshd ouvert ?
    N'est-ce pas mieux de le lancer uniquement quand tu sais qu'il sera nécessaire (vu qu'en plus il semblerait que ce soit toi qui l'utiliseras...) ?
  • [^] # Re: Adieu Youri

    Posté par  . En réponse au journal Red is dead. Évalué à 2.

    Mais c'est qui le plus fort ? L'éléphant ou l'hippopotame ?
  • [^] # Re: WFP

    Posté par  . En réponse au journal Internet Explorer Phénix. Évalué à 2.

    Windows fonctionnera, mais sans interface graphique...
    Est-ce-que ce mode là existe sur windows 2000/XP ? Toujours est-il que sur win 98 il est disponible.
  • # Commité

    Posté par  . En réponse à la dépêche Exa, une nouvelle architecture accélérée pour les drivers Xorg. Évalué à 4.

    Pour information, EXA est désormais dans le CVS d'X.org et sera donc intégré à la version 6.9/7.0 (les deux sortiront en même temps)
    Les drivers sont en train d'être portés, cf le blog de Zack Rusin : http://www.kdedevelopers.org/node/view/1223(...)
  • [^] # Re: ajout/suppression de programme

    Posté par  . En réponse au journal Internet Explorer Phénix. Évalué à 2.

    Tu sais les changements qu'il y a dans LitePC ?
    Tu ne te retrouves pas avec un windows normal derrière. Ce n'est plus le même logiciel qui se charge d'afficher le bureau par exemple.
  • [^] # Re: ajout/suppression de programme

    Posté par  . En réponse au journal Internet Explorer Phénix. Évalué à 3.

    À partir d'une certaine SP, windows 2000 propose l'outil "configurer les programmes par défaut".
  • [^] # Re: WFP

    Posté par  . En réponse au journal Internet Explorer Phénix. Évalué à 8.

    et ?
    KDE est """"équivalent"""" à certaines parties de windows.
    windows c'est un noyau, une interface graphique...
  • [^] # Re: WFP

    Posté par  . En réponse au journal Internet Explorer Phénix. Évalué à 9.

    - Afficher l'aide ?
    - Permettre la personnalisation du navigateur ?
    - Être utilisable comme composant dans toutes les autres applications

    Regarde l'usage de khtml dans KDE... C'est pareil que IE dans windows
  • [^] # Re: ma vie c'est du deltree

    Posté par  . En réponse au journal Internet Explorer Phénix. Évalué à 5.

    Comment lances-tu la commande "deltree c:\" depuis linux ?
    Wine ? Dosemu ? Dosbox ?
  • # Pas si con que ça quand même

    Posté par  . En réponse au journal Comment les banques font croire à la sécurité. Évalué à 5.

    Ils sont pas si cons les gens qui ont pensé à ça...
    D'accord, ça marche pas en pratique, mais l'idée n'est pas si mauvaise.
    Ils pourraient faire plus tordu, genre mettre des images difficiles à lire au lieu des boutons.

    Mais derrière ça, y'a du code Javascript je suppose ? Il peut donc être intercepté lui aussi non ? (avec une faille du navigateur par exemple, ou un virus qui attaque IE)


    Que faire pour vraiment augmenter la sécurité ? Leur idée ne marche pas (et est inaccessible aux handicapés par exemple). Le système habituel est dangereux aussi.
  • [^] # Re: Serveur X sur OpenGL ?

    Posté par  . En réponse à la dépêche Exa, une nouvelle architecture accélérée pour les drivers Xorg. Évalué à 2.

    Les drivers n'implémentent pas l'extension... J'ai dit : "seuls les drivers NVidia l'acceptent sans trop broncher" !
    Les drivers ATI font plus la gueule : ils accélèrent pas, ils plantouillent...

    Seuls les drivers NVidia ont les options RenderAccel (je crois hein) et AllowGLXWithComposite !
  • [^] # Re: Serveur X sur OpenGL ?

    Posté par  . En réponse à la dépêche Exa, une nouvelle architecture accélérée pour les drivers Xorg. Évalué à 2.

    Et j'en connais un qui lacherait peut être son LG3D ;)
    Tssss...
    Je suis partout, je suis nulle part (c'est ça la combine à Nanard, enfin bref)

    LG3D est à mes yeux bien plus intéressant que metisse ! Metisse est un gestionnaire de fenêtres en 3D uniquement, alors que LG3D (Looking Glass pour ceux qui connaissent pas l'abbréviation) cible plus un environnement complet en 3D, avec applications en 3D notamment.
    Puis LG3D est vraiment sympa au niveau code... Ça doit être l'effet Java :p


    PS : vivement gcjx, qui sera intégré à gcc 4.1. Il supportera enfin les generics de Java 5, et on pourra alors s'attaquer au support des classes nécessaires à LG3D dans gcj. Enfin nous aurons moyen d'utiliser LG3D sans la machine virtuelle propriétaire de Sun derrière :)
  • # Mais...

    Posté par  . En réponse à la dépêche Manifestation contre les brevets logiciels au Parlement Européen à Strasbourg. Évalué à 5.

    Mais qu'est-ce qu'un MEP ?
  • [^] # Re: Serveur X sur OpenGL ?

    Posté par  . En réponse à la dépêche Exa, une nouvelle architecture accélérée pour les drivers Xorg. Évalué à 5.

    L'extension Composite d'NVidia ???
    C'est quoi cette blague ?
    Composite est une extension standard de X.org, pas un truc propre à un driver ! Par contre, seuls les drivers propriétaires de NVidia la supportent sans trop broncher.
  • [^] # Re: editeur à la place de l'IDE

    Posté par  . En réponse au journal De la difficulté de contribuer à des gros projets. Évalué à 2.

    Bon, on va prendre effroyablement simple (toujours en python):
    def truc (arg):
      if arg.

    ==> il propose quoi ton super EDI de la mort ? surtout si c'est dans le cas d'une librairie que tu développes !
  • [^] # Re: editeur à la place de l'IDE

    Posté par  . En réponse au journal De la difficulté de contribuer à des gros projets. Évalué à 2.

    Il me semble que tu n'as pas compris mon exemple.
    vba ne gère pas ce genre de chose, par contre je ne connais pas asp.net
    Reprenons mon exemple pour une petite explication :
    import imp
    plugins = {"truc": None, "muche": None}
    for plugin in plugins.keys():
      plugins[plugin] = imp.load_source("", "%s.py" % plugin)

    J'espère que tu connais des bases de python.
    Le module imp sert à pouvoir jouer avec import de façon beaucoup plus libre : en effet, tu n'as pas à savoir ce que tu veux importer. Ça te permet par exemple de créer sans te fouler un système de plugins (qui sont alors sous forme de modules python)
    Ici j'ai décidé de stocker ces plugins dans un dictionnaire nommé plugins. Les clés sont les noms des modules, et les valeurs les modules eux même.
    Ensuite, j'importe chacun de ces modules pour l'insérer dans le dictionnaire.
    Et maintenant, plugins["truc"] a quelles fonctions et propriétés disponibles à ton avis ?

    Même moi je ne le sais pas si j'ai pas l'accès au fichier truc.py. Mais comment un EDI pourrait gérer ça ? Tu veux qu'il interprète le code ligne par ligne ? Tu tombes dans le risque que j'ai évoqué précédemment : un code buggué qui serait exécuté. Tu veux qu'il "comprenne" le code ? Il doit donc connaître tous les modules python standards, ainsi que leur utilité... Charmant programme en perspective !

    J'ai sur ma machine un bot IRC développé en utilisant notamment ces facultés. Si tu souhaites en savoir plus, contacte moi sur #testbot2@freenode.net (nick : PieD). Je me ferai un plaisir de t'expliquer plus en détail (ou à n'importe qui d'ailleurs) ce genre de joie pythonesque :)